JAKE ARMERDING

Walking on the World

2007-04-11

Just what I have been looking for. Walking on the World is the album for those of us who like many genres of music. This one has a couple. It's a mix of Country, Folk, Rock, Pop, Bluegrass to name a few. And many time when you mix such different genres on one album there are some tracks that lean towards one genre and some tracks that lean toward another, not this one most every son encompasses a mix of them all. This is something spectacular and new. Put all that aside and you'll also appreciate Armerding's great talents on guitar, mandolin, and violin...this guys pack full of awesomeness! Listen and enjoy. – MK
